Job Summary
- We are looking for a dedicated and detail-oriented Pharmacy Technician to assist in the preparation and dispensing of medications under the supervision of a licensed pharmacist.
- The ideal candidate will support pharmacy operations by maintaining inventory, managing prescriptions, and ensuring compliance with pharmaceutical procedures and policies.
Key Responsibilities
- Assist the pharmacist in preparing and dispensing medications to patients accurately.
- Receive and verify prescription orders.
- Label and package medications for patients.
- Manage inventory, including ordering, receiving, and restocking supplies and medications.
- Maintain accurate patient records and prescription files.
Qualifications
- Diploma or certification as a Pharmacy Technician from a recognized institution.
- Valid registration with the Pharmacy Council or relevant regulatory body.
- Prior experience working in a retail or hospital pharmacy (an advantage).
- Good understanding of pharmaceutical terminology and dosage forms.
- Proficient in using pharmacy software and systems.
